back to article India’s top telco tackles AI with $110 billion build plan and proven fast market dominance playbook

India’s top telco, Reliance Jio, has announced plans to spend $110 billion on datacenters to run AI workloads and says it will use them to deliver services with the same “extreme affordability” it brought to the mobile communications market.
